STAA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2020 in Review

160 of the 4,538 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in STAAR Surgical (STAA) for Q1 2020, worth a combined $1.35B — down 9.1% from $1.49B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 33 funds closed out of STAA and 29 opened new positions — a net loss of 4 holders — while 57 trimmed existing stakes and 54 added.

The largest buyer was RTW Investments, adding an estimated $12.6M. The largest seller was Janus Henderson Group, exiting entirely with an estimated $31.1M sold.
